Abstract

The invention relates to a method for fastening a tensioning nut for a concrete tubular pile. The method comprises the following steps: 1) sleeving an annular soft belt on the inner side of a tensioning machine in advance, and exposing one end on the outer side; 2) after the tensioning machine stops, sleeving the tensioning nut with the annular soft belt; 3) pulling the annular soft belt and fastening the tensioning nut. Furthermore, the annular soft belt is a triangular belt. According to the method provided by the invention, the operation is simple, the safety is effectively ensured, and the efficiency is greatly increased.

[background technology]
China prestressed concrete pipe pile manufacturer has reached 700, and annual production breaks through more than 400,000,000 meters, is to produce in the world and apply the country that prestressed concrete pipe pile is maximum.Produce prestressed concrete pipe pile and have critical process one: prestressed stretch-draw.Every pile tube must, through stretch-draw, be used nut check stretching force by rod iron with 70% left and right that stretching machine is stretched to its standard tensile strength after pouring into material again.
Mostly be at present that by following two kinds of methods, locking a spiral shell draws mother.(1) employee stretches into the direct nutting of hand from the direct handle of outside peep hole.Due to stretching process occasional, occur the problems such as disconnected muscle, equipment fault, the as easy as rolling off a log operative employee of causing points and palm industrial accident.This kind of mode do not ensure safely.(2) with 1 large spanner, look for different angles to put in stubborn tensioning nut, can only twist 1/4 of 1 circle silk bud at every turn, will twist altogether 20 circle silk buds, too slow, waste production time, efficiency is low, hinders in process of production whole piece streamline speed, the very fast rising of cost.
